]> git.ipfire.org Git - thirdparty/openwrt.git/commitdiff
ath79: move label-mac-device out of dtsi 22907/head
authorRosen Penev <rosenp@gmail.com>
Wed, 8 Apr 2026 04:20:00 +0000 (21:20 -0700)
committerRobert Marko <robimarko@gmail.com>
Fri, 8 May 2026 09:31:34 +0000 (11:31 +0200)
A script was ran that checks the label-mac-device node to see if it has
nvmem definitions as label-mac-device requires nvmem.

This is mostly a change to make the script happy. No indended functional
difference.

Add a change to qca9533_yuncore_cpe830.dts adding an nvmem definition to
wmac. Seems to have been some kind of oversight where it's specified in
nvmem but not used. label-mac-device needs an NVMEM definition.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
Link: https://github.com/openwrt/openwrt/pull/22907
Signed-off-by: Robert Marko <robimarko@gmail.com>
15 files changed:
target/linux/ath79/dts/ar7241_ubnt_unifi-ap-outdoor-plus.dts
target/linux/ath79/dts/ar7241_ubnt_unifi-ap.dtsi
target/linux/ath79/dts/ar7241_ubnt_unifi.dtsi
target/linux/ath79/dts/ar9344_engenius_eap600.dts
target/linux/ath79/dts/ar9344_engenius_ecb600.dts
target/linux/ath79/dts/ar9344_senao_ap-dual.dtsi
target/linux/ath79/dts/ar9344_watchguard_ap100.dts
target/linux/ath79/dts/ar9344_watchguard_ap200.dts
target/linux/ath79/dts/qca9533_yuncore_cpe830.dts
target/linux/ath79/dts/qca9557_zyxel_nbg6616.dts
target/linux/ath79/dts/qca9558_zyxel_nbg6716.dts
target/linux/ath79/dts/qca955x_zyxel_nbg6x16.dtsi
target/linux/ath79/dts/qca9563_zte_mf281.dts
target/linux/ath79/dts/qca9563_zte_mf282.dts
target/linux/ath79/dts/qca9563_zte_mf28x.dtsi

index e3c8f2a6099a17312f664917132cd85143e049af..354a25ac0a72284cb3d8eb04a96293bcef57f4ae 100644 (file)
@@ -11,6 +11,7 @@
                led-failsafe = &led_white;
                led-running = &led_blue;
                led-upgrade = &led_blue;
+               label-mac-device = &eth0;
        };
 
        leds {
index e9abd423f57d1bb16bea44c2af8a5a3f85c242d5..f414d6465f51ef9ac6c6437facb0a4a5b4bbd164 100644 (file)
@@ -8,6 +8,7 @@
                led-failsafe = &led_dome_green;
                led-running = &led_dome_green;
                led-upgrade = &led_dome_green;
+               label-mac-device = &eth0;
        };
 
        leds {
index fa6c2337333bab7058b607c0425d1999a2b335b0..08f19418d53cf4ca1168ba083983dce256cc0e02 100644 (file)
@@ -6,10 +6,6 @@
 #include <dt-bindings/input/input.h>
 
 / {
-       aliases {
-               label-mac-device = &eth0;
-       };
-
        keys {
                compatible = "gpio-keys";
 
index 0cbddc529d97b9e4aa2956f9d6dab9721bb958d8..410f41d054322465dbf9b84eef07e7b25c98713e 100644 (file)
@@ -8,6 +8,10 @@
        model = "EnGenius EAP600";
        compatible = "engenius,eap600", "qca,ar9344";
 
+       aliases {
+               label-mac-device = &eth0;
+       };
+
        leds {
                compatible = "gpio-leds";
 
index acfcafaa652100784b12ac7e376318e16fcc2832..d35b58394d90c07e97e839be67ce69ef107a041a 100644 (file)
@@ -8,6 +8,10 @@
        model = "EnGenius ECB600";
        compatible = "engenius,ecb600", "qca,ar9344";
 
+       aliases {
+               label-mac-device = &eth0;
+       };
+
        leds {
                compatible = "gpio-leds";
 
index b64a552635c0bb3ca053db5ab6d02bec3ef74d1f..d057a0ad5d89e347f9022197ebd3ef1b3776afd0 100644 (file)
@@ -8,7 +8,6 @@
 
 / {
        aliases {
-               label-mac-device = &eth0;
                led-boot = &led_power;
                led-failsafe = &led_power;
                led-running = &led_power;
index 09626b93c1256ff1b28350566966b28577d1612a..c87c574f32b4bca706c1e430c8003284d92bc0e2 100644 (file)
@@ -13,6 +13,7 @@
                led-failsafe = &led_power_amber;
                led-running = &led_power_green;
                led-upgrade = &led_power_amber;
+               label-mac-device = &eth0;
        };
 
        leds {
index 8a05da966d53801dacb60a6f13c2e2d9f8e3c34d..828bbd5cae91eab8d0977909cd409b099866bb3c 100644 (file)
@@ -13,6 +13,7 @@
                led-failsafe = &led_power_amber;
                led-running = &led_power_green;
                led-upgrade = &led_power_amber;
+               label-mac-device = &eth0;
        };
 
        leds {
index de1a9b135e7c5ce8aa57da7c26a165a590da3984..87948f592508f1fa1fc3bc6acb525574ad007709 100644 (file)
                                                reg = <0x1000 0x440>;
                                        };
 
-                                       macaddr_art_wmac: macaddr@1002 {
+                                       macaddr_art_1002: macaddr@1002 {
                                                reg = <0x1002 0x6>;
                                        };
                                };
 
 &wmac {
        status = "okay";
-       nvmem-cells = <&cal_art_1000>;
-       nvmem-cell-names = "calibration";
+       nvmem-cells = <&cal_art_1000>, <&macaddr_art_1002>;
+       nvmem-cell-names = "calibration", "mac-address";
 
        led {
                led-sources = <12>;
index 96b7b69de68ba2775528e27037d29f65fd4dd8a4..808cf1a6f5128aa4291f045cd5229cf38463d06e 100644 (file)
@@ -9,7 +9,6 @@
        model = "Zyxel NBG6616";
 
        aliases {
-               label-mac-device = &wmac;
                led-boot = &led_power;
                led-failsafe = &led_power;
                led-running = &led_power;
index 6bb4e98cd93b628627fe22ca485a5e9042161fa8..f113bd0d95e4c122f95fdb62db317ebd9611f517 100644 (file)
@@ -9,7 +9,6 @@
        model = "Zyxel NBG6716";
 
        aliases {
-               label-mac-device = &wmac;
                led-boot = &led_power;
                led-failsafe = &led_power;
                led-running = &led_power;
index 63b20b4725f21f0538746fd28b6ee718ab68e735..280ece859afa5d84b9027f24294889bbe230303d 100644 (file)
@@ -6,6 +6,11 @@
 #include <dt-bindings/input/input.h>
 
 / {
+
+       aliases {
+               label-mac-device = &wmac;
+       };
+
        keys: keys {
                compatible = "gpio-keys";
 
index 06a8b2350aba983b3d693194a36c6ed8b6becf17..4da1d9f4fed390806913bce2784545faede00653 100644 (file)
@@ -9,6 +9,10 @@
        model = "ZTE MF281";
        compatible = "zte,mf281", "qca,qca9563";
 
+       aliases {
+               label-mac-device = &eth0;
+       };
+
        leds {
                pinctrl-names = "default";
                pinctrl-0 = <&enable_wlan_led_gpio>;
index 12c8f00d1f3b114fadd018be87dd281601df7f31..7442feab96074c8ba547898f2c393debdbae97d7 100644 (file)
        model = "ZTE MF282";
        compatible = "zte,mf282", "qca,qca9563";
 
+       aliases {
+               label-mac-device = &eth0;
+       };
+
        ubi-concat {
                compatible = "mtd-concat";
                devices = <&ubiconcat0 &ubiconcat1>;
index 1edcd7e5ea68ee7ac27c41f5c49342d410af8046..55c5792bac426675d5af7f801edd027143d34479 100644 (file)
@@ -13,7 +13,6 @@
                led-failsafe = &led_debug;
                led-running = &led_debug;
                led-upgrade = &led_debug;
-               label-mac-device = &eth0;
        };
 
        leds {